New Designated Honda Hybrid coming in just above the FIT for Pricing


Interesting read on www.egmcartech.com today;

“The real competition has just begun,” Honda CEO, Takeo Fukui said. “Until now, it has been an image-based competition, not a business-based competition.”

Fukui said that Honda will approach the hybrid-war by attacking the pricing. The hybrid-only model that is expected to hit the market in early 2009 where pricing is expected to be below the Honda Civic Hybrid and right above the Honda FIT.

Honda hopes to sell 200,000 units annually for its global hybrid, 100,000 of which are expected to come from North American sales.
